As little as possible!
LOL
After dragging enough stuff to survive a blizzard I am ready to go back to traveling light.

What we used (obviously clothing and swim suits and tolitries)
Second pair of shoes
Sun Block (and a lot of it)
Trail mix/nuts.
Lots of money.
Was glad I had quarters on hand for pressed pennies.
Ponchos and umbrella
Digital Camera (or regular one with film) in a zip top bag (to keep it dry)
Bottled water.
Tylonol.
Something to carry it all into the parks, as small as possible.

I brought about two hundred other things and then brought it all back home with me. I guess if you are prone to blisters you would want something for that...

When we went on the cruise last summer, we took the over the door shoe rack and it worked wonderfully. We've since taken it on 2 other trips and we've become so dependant on it we would not travel without it! It holds everyone's junk!

I strongly agree with the over- the- door shoe rack for all your health and beauty items. We went on a 2 week cruise last summer and it was such a help. Just got back from WDW June 11, used it there and it was great!! Also, I bought a colapsible (?) laundry basket that has handles on it so you can carry it right to the laundry room at the resort, very convenient!!
